
In case you didn't notice I am a golden retriever, I just turned seven years old and I'm WAY bigger than goldens are supposed to be. That just means there's more of me to love! Welcome to my webpage, It just got updated with new photos of me (09/25/04).
My mom (and the vet) said I need to get clipped if I was going to swim three or four times a day - which I've become accustomed to...I was never really drying out which increases my chances of getting HOT SPOTS!! I don't like hot spots and if I get one I couldn't swim for a while - so my long locks are gone, but it's cooler and it only takes me an hour to dry off!
